What Is the Purpose of an Aquarium Sump?

Statistics show that aquarists using sumps often report lower levels of nitrates and phosphates, leading to healthier aquatic life and reduced algae growth. This is particularly important in reef aquariums, where water quality is paramount for coral health. Furthermore, sumps can facilitate advanced filtration techniques, such as refugiums, which cultivate macroalgae that further improve water quality.

Best practices for using aquarium sumps include ensuring proper size and flow rates to match the main tank, selecting appropriate filtration media, and regularly maintaining the sump to prevent buildup of detritus and waste. Additionally, proper plumbing and emergency overflow systems should be established to prevent flooding and ensure a safe and efficient operation.

How Important Is Filtration in an Aquarium Sump?

Filtration in an aquarium sump is crucial for maintaining water quality and ensuring the health of aquatic life.

  • Mechanical Filtration: This type of filtration removes physical debris from the water, such as uneaten food and fish waste. It typically involves filter socks or pads that trap particles, preventing them from circulating back into the aquarium.
  • Chemical Filtration: Chemical filtration involves the use of media that can absorb toxins and impurities, such as activated carbon or zeolite. These materials help in removing harmful substances like ammonia, chlorine, and heavy metals, which can otherwise affect the health of fish and plants.
  • Biological Filtration: This process relies on beneficial bacteria to break down harmful waste products like ammonia and nitrites into less harmful nitrates. A well-designed sump allows for sufficient surface area, often through the use of bio-balls or ceramic media, to support a thriving population of these essential bacteria.
  • Aeration: Many sumps also provide aeration, which increases oxygen levels in the water. This is particularly important for promoting the health of aerobic bacteria involved in biological filtration and ensuring that fish and other aquatic organisms receive enough oxygen.
  • Water Circulation: A sump helps in maintaining water circulation throughout the aquarium, which is key for distributing heat, nutrients, and oxygen evenly. Proper circulation prevents dead spots in the tank where detritus can accumulate, thereby enhancing overall tank health.
  • Temperature Regulation: Sumps can assist in regulating water temperature as they generally have a larger volume of water. This helps to buffer temperature fluctuations that can adversely affect the inhabitants of the aquarium.

What Are the Different Types of Aquarium Sumps Available?

The best sumps for aquariums can be categorized into several types based on their design and functionality.

  • Refugium Sump: A refugium sump is designed to provide a separate area within the sump for growing macroalgae and other beneficial organisms. This not only helps in nutrient export but also provides a habitat for copepods and other life forms that can contribute to a healthy aquarium ecosystem.
  • Standard Sump: A standard sump typically consists of multiple compartments for filtration, skimming, and water return. These sumps are versatile and can be customized with various filtration media, allowing hobbyists to tailor their setup according to the specific needs of their aquarium.
  • In-Sump Protein Skimmer: This type of sump integrates a protein skimmer directly into its design, allowing for efficient removal of organic waste. In-sump skimmers help maintain water quality by reducing dissolved organic compounds, which is crucial for the health of marine aquariums.
  • Drip Tray Sump: A drip tray sump features a tray system that disperses water evenly over filter media. This design maximizes contact time between water and the filtration media, enhancing the efficiency of biological filtration and ensuring clearer water.
  • Wet/Dry Sump: Wet/dry sumps use a combination of submerged and exposed filter media to facilitate both aerobic and anaerobic biological processes. This design promotes efficient nitrification and denitrification, making it ideal for aquariums with higher bioloads.
  • DIY Sump: A DIY sump allows aquarists to create a custom filtration system tailored to their specific aquarium needs. Using materials like glass or acrylic, hobbyists can design compartments for skimmers, heaters, and other equipment, ensuring optimal water flow and filtration.

What Advantages Do Refugium Sumps Offer?

Refugium sumps provide several advantages for aquarium setups.

  • Biological Filtration: Refugium sumps enhance biological filtration by providing a separate environment where beneficial microorganisms can thrive. This allows for the breakdown of harmful substances, contributing to a healthier aquatic ecosystem.
  • Algae Control: The presence of macroalgae in a refugium helps to absorb excess nutrients, particularly nitrates and phosphates, which can lead to algae blooms in the main tank. By consuming these nutrients, macroalgae promote a balanced nutrient level in the aquarium.
  • Increased Water Volume: Refugium sumps increase the overall water volume of the aquarium system, which can help stabilize water parameters. A larger water volume dilutes pollutants and improves temperature stability, benefiting the inhabitants of the main tank.
  • Habitat for Organisms: Refugiums provide a safe environment for small organisms such as copepods and amphipods to thrive. These organisms serve as a natural food source for fish and corals, enhancing biodiversity and supporting a more balanced ecosystem.
  • Easy Maintenance: Refugiums are easier to maintain compared to the main aquarium because they can be set up to allow for less frequent interventions. This enables hobbyists to manage algae and detritus accumulation more effectively without disturbing the primary tank.
  • Skimmer Efficiency: A refugium can improve the efficiency of protein skimmers by allowing for better water flow and residence time. This results in more effective removal of organic waste before it can break down into harmful compounds.

How Do Acrylic Sumps Compare to Glass Sumps?

Aspect Acrylic Sumps Glass Sumps
Material Lightweight and can be molded into various shapes. Heavier and typically available in standard sizes.
Durability More prone to scratching but can withstand impacts better. Scratch-resistant but can shatter under heavy impact.
Cost Usually more expensive due to manufacturing processes. Generally less expensive and widely available.
Weight Significantly lighter, making installation easier. Heavier, requiring more support for installation.
Insulation Properties Better insulation, helps maintain water temperature. Poorer insulation, more heat loss.
Custom Sizes Available in custom sizes and shapes. Limited to standard sizes.
Maintenance Requirements Requires special cleaners to avoid scratches. Easier to clean with standard glass cleaners.
Impact on Water Clarity Can become cloudy over time. Maintains clarity for a longer duration.

How Do You Determine the Right Size Sump for Your Aquarium?

Determining the right size sump for your aquarium involves several factors that ensure optimal water filtration and capacity.

  • Tank Size: The size of your aquarium influences the sump capacity needed to effectively manage water filtration.
  • Flow Rate: The desired flow rate through the sump is crucial for maintaining water quality and ensuring proper filtration.
  • Space Availability: The physical space available for the sump under the aquarium is a practical consideration that affects sump dimensions.
  • Type of Filtration: The kind of filtration system you plan to use will dictate the sump design and size requirements.
  • Future Expansion: Considering future upgrades or expansions can help you choose a sump that accommodates potential increases in tank size or livestock.

Tank Size: The size of your aquarium is the primary factor in determining the appropriate sump size. A general rule of thumb is that the sump should hold at least 10-20% of the main tank’s volume to ensure adequate filtration and water turnover.

Flow Rate: The flow rate is the amount of water that passes through the sump in a given time, typically measured in gallons per hour (GPH). To maintain high water quality, it is recommended that the sump can handle a flow rate that allows for complete tank turnover every 2-3 hours.

Space Availability: The space you have available under your aquarium will limit the size and type of sump you can install. Measure the area carefully to ensure that your sump fits comfortably without obstructing other equipment or access to the tank.

Type of Filtration: Different filtration methods, such as mechanical, biological, or chemical filtration, will require different sump configurations. For example, a sump designed for a reef tank might need additional compartments for protein skimmers and reactors, while a simple freshwater tank might require less complexity.

Future Expansion: If you plan to expand your aquarium or add more livestock in the future, it’s wise to consider a larger sump now. This foresight can save you time and money later, as upgrading to a larger sump post-installation can be more challenging and costly.

What Maintenance Practices Should Be Followed for Aquarium Sumps?

Regular maintenance practices for aquarium sumps are crucial to ensure the health of the aquatic environment and the efficiency of the filtration system.

  • Regular Water Changes: Performing routine water changes in the sump helps maintain water quality by reducing the buildup of harmful substances and replenishing essential trace elements.
  • Cleaning Filter Media: Regularly cleaning or replacing the filter media, including sponges, foam, and activated carbon, prevents clogging and ensures optimal water flow and filtration efficiency.
  • Inspecting and Cleaning Pump Components: Checking and cleaning the pump and its components, such as the impeller and intake strainer, helps maintain proper water circulation and prevents pump failure.
  • Checking for Leaks: Regularly inspecting the sump for any signs of leaks or cracks in the tank or plumbing helps prevent water loss and potential damage to the surrounding area.
  • Monitoring Water Levels: Keeping an eye on water levels in the sump is essential to ensure that the pump is submerged and functioning correctly while also preventing overflow situations.
  • Testing Water Parameters: Periodically testing the water parameters, including pH, ammonia, nitrate, and nitrite levels, ensures that the sump is effectively maintaining a healthy environment for the aquarium’s inhabitants.
  • Cleaning the Sump Tank: Removing detritus and algae buildup from the sump tank itself prevents decay and maintains the overall cleanliness of the filtration system.
